WordPress is not fully compatible with PHP 8.0 or 8.1. All remaining known PHP 8.1 issues are deprecation notices.
The same is related to many popular plugins such as WooCommerce, Jetpack and others. Mainly, they produce deprecation notices from the Action Scheduler library.
Features
- Plugin blocks all deprecation notices from WordPress core, WooCommerce, JetPack and many others using Action Scheduler library.
- Plugin filters out errors from these libraries only. Errors produced by the user code are not blocked, which helps to debug.
- During activation, plugin installs a mu-plugin
kagg-compatibility-error-handler.php
into the/wp-content/mu-plugins/
folder. It contains the error handler, which loads earlier than any plugin or theme.

Instalación
- Upload
kagg-compatibility
folder to the/wp-content/plugins/
directory. - Activate the plugin through the ‘Plugins’ menu in WordPress.
